We're doing something different in this episode! … This time, Lisa is joined by three important people in her life - three Certified Synergetic Play Therapists, for a discussion of some of the challenges we might face as a play therapist.

Take time to pause, reflect and find out what to do when a child/client:

  • tries to take care of the therapist;
  • does not turn on their screen during a teletherapy session (and what is really necessary for attunement to occur - the answer might surprise you);
  • struggles with transitions, including not wanting to leave a parent's side or not wanting to leave the playroom when it's time to go.

*Special guests: Certified Synergetic Play Therapists, Andrea Davidson (Colorado), Johanna Simmons (Vancouver, British Columbia), and Rachel Freeburg (Oregon).
